diff options
| author | Lars Hjemli <hjemli@gmail.com> | 2008-04-12 19:59:41 +0200 | 
|---|---|---|
| committer | Lars Hjemli <hjemli@gmail.com> | 2008-04-12 20:01:41 +0200 | 
| commit | 7c0d2d9fbd3a29d295c8067f7798507853759eae (patch) | |
| tree | 0222feabc277488cb052b74be449b42a88ae42f4 /ui-shared.c | |
| parent | Include diff in commit view (diff) | |
| download | cgit-7c0d2d9fbd3a29d295c8067f7798507853759eae.tar.gz cgit-7c0d2d9fbd3a29d295c8067f7798507853759eae.tar.bz2 cgit-7c0d2d9fbd3a29d295c8067f7798507853759eae.zip | |
Add fixed link to index page from repo header
This makes it easier to get back to the index page, and also re-enables
the usage of logo-link in cgitrc.
Signed-off-by: Lars Hjemli <hjemli@gmail.com>
Diffstat (limited to '')
| -rw-r--r-- | ui-shared.c | 12 | 
1 files changed, 9 insertions, 3 deletions
| diff --git a/ui-shared.c b/ui-shared.c index 7287956..03d147f 100644 --- a/ui-shared.c +++ b/ui-shared.c @@ -478,14 +478,20 @@ void cgit_print_pageheader(struct cgit_context *ctx)  	html("<table id='header'>\n");  	html("<tr>\n");  	html("<td class='logo' rowspan='2'><a href='"); -	html_attr(cgit_rooturl()); +	if (ctx->cfg.logo_link) +		html_attr(ctx->cfg.logo_link); +	else +		html_attr(cgit_rooturl());  	html("'><img src='");  	html_attr(ctx->cfg.logo);  	html("'/></a></td>\n");  	html("<td class='main'>"); -	if (ctx->repo) +	if (ctx->repo) { +		html("<a href='"); +		html_attr(cgit_rooturl()); +		html("'>index</a> / ");  		html_txt(ctx->repo->name); -	else +	} else  		html_txt(ctx->cfg.root_title);  	html("</td></tr>\n");  	html("<tr><td class='sub'>"); | 
